My High School Days

I went to Meikei Gakuen High School in Ibaraki. It took 15 minutes by bicycle from my house. My school is six-year secondary school and the student of all school years wears the same uniform and indoor shoes. So you cannot distinguish the school year of each of them at first sight.

There were a lot of school events throughout the year. The students were active and powerful. For example, in Mt. Tsukuba Camp, we walked more than 20km to Mt. Tsukuba from school in our second-year of junior high school. It was at the last of September and the last summer heat was still severe. When we were second-year senior high school students, we swam 4km in the sea at the event of the long-distance swim during the summer vacation. Both of them were really hard and not so much fun but now I feel it was good experience for us.

More remarkable features of my school were dormitory and the system of admitting returnees. Therefore I could meet many people from many countries and prefectures.

I really think Meikei is good school and I was lucky to spend years there.
